First Steps in Training Your New Puppy

Training your new puppy is an exciting and rewarding experience that lays the foundation for a lifetime of happiness and companionship. Here are some essential first steps to consider:

Establish a Routine

Start by creating a consistent schedule for feeding, potty breaks, playtime, and sleep. Puppies thrive on routine, and a predictable schedule helps with house training.

Focus on Basic Commands

Begin with simple commands like "sit," "stay," "come," and "down." Use positive reinforcement techniques such as treats and praise to reward your puppy for following commands.

Socialization

Socialize your puppy early by exposing them to different people, pets, and environments. This helps them develop into well-adjusted adults. Ensure all interactions are controlled and positive.

Potty Training

Set a strict potty schedule and take your puppy out regularly, especially after meals and naps. Use a consistent location and praise your puppy immediately after they go to reinforce good behavior.

Biting and Teething

Teach your puppy not to bite or nip. Redirect biting behavior towards toys and chews. If they nip, give a firm "no" and replace your hand or clothing with a chew toy.

Patience and Consistency

Be patient and consistent. Puppies learn at their own pace. Consistency in training and positive reinforcement will build trust and help your puppy learn effectively.

Starting with these foundational steps, you'll be on your way to raising a happy, well-behaved dog. Remember, early training and socialization are key to preventing behavioral issues later on.
